About Us
OneSchool Global is one of the world's largest, truly global schools, with over 9000 students, 125 campuses and 2000 staff operating across 20 countries.
About the Team & Role.
As a Global Buildings Project Coordinator, you will be the connective tissue that keeps our internal strategic initiatives on track. Reporting into the Global Contracts Administrator, you will work across time zones and teams to ensure consistency, clarity, and coordination in every facet of our global capital works projects. You'll be a key driver in standardising processes, enhancing project delivery, and ensuring our documentation and systems support the team's success.
